Ponkle, released in 2018, is a charming 2D jump action game that stands out in the indie genre for its simple yet engaging gameplay. Players navigate through randomly generated stages, relying solely on mouse clicks to control their character. This accessibility and dynamic level design make Ponkle an enjoyable challenge, drawing players into its colorful world.
In terms of PC performance, Ponkle is quite accessible, requiring only an entry-level GPU with a minimum score of around 400 for optimal gameplay. With just 1 GB of RAM needed, even budget-friendly setups can achieve solid FPS performance. Players can expect smooth gameplay on integrated graphics or low-tier dedicated GPUs, making it easy to enjoy the game without demanding hardware specifications.
